Why Coin Collection Jewelry Captivates Us


There’s something magical about coins. They’ve traveled through hands, witnessed history, and now, transformed into jewelry, they carry that legacy with them. Coin collection jewelry is a perfect example of how everyday objects can be elevated into something extraordinary.


What I love most about coin collection jewelry is its versatility. A coin necklace or bracelet can be bold and eye-catching or subtle and elegant, depending on the design. Plus, coins come in so many shapes, sizes, and designs that you can find something that truly resonates with your personal style.


If you’re thinking about adding a piece of coin collection jewelry to your collection, here are a few tips:


  • Choose coins with meaning: Whether it’s a coin from a country you love, a historical era that fascinates you, or a design that speaks to your personality, pick something meaningful.

  • Consider the setting: Coins can be framed in gold, silver, or even mixed metals. The setting can enhance the coin’s beauty and make the piece more durable.

  • Think about wearability: Some coin jewelry is chunky and statement-making, while others are delicate and perfect for everyday wear. Decide what fits your lifestyle best.


This kind of jewelry is not just about looks; it’s about carrying a piece of history with you, sparking conversations, and expressing your individuality.


What Does It Mean to Wear a Coin Necklace?


Wearing a coin necklace is more than just a fashion choice. It’s a way to connect with history and culture in a personal and tangible way. When I wear a coin necklace, I feel like I’m carrying a story around my neck—a story that’s been told for centuries.


Coin necklaces often symbolize luck, prosperity, and protection. In many cultures, coins were believed to bring good fortune, and wearing them as jewelry continues that tradition. It’s a beautiful way to blend symbolism with style.


Moreover, a coin necklace can be a statement of identity. It might represent your heritage, a place you’ve traveled to, or a moment in time that’s important to you. It’s a piece that invites curiosity and often leads to meaningful conversations.

How to Care for Your Historical Coin Jewelry


Taking care of historical jewelry, especially pieces made from coins, requires a bit of attention but is well worth the effort. These pieces are often delicate and can be prone to tarnishing or damage if not handled properly.


Here are some practical care tips I follow to keep my coin jewelry looking its best:


  1. Avoid harsh chemicals: Perfumes, lotions, and cleaning products can damage the metal and coin surface. Apply these before putting on your jewelry.

  2. Store carefully: Keep your coin jewelry in a soft pouch or lined box to prevent scratches and exposure to air, which can cause tarnishing.

  3. Clean gently: Use a soft cloth to wipe your jewelry after wearing it. For deeper cleaning, a mild soap and water solution works well, but avoid soaking coins for too long.

  4. Regular inspections: Check the settings and clasps regularly to ensure the coin is secure and the piece is in good condition.


By treating your historical jewelry with care, you preserve not only its beauty but also the stories it carries.
